Analog First-Person View Transmitter : Operation, Range , and Problem Solving
Conventional FPV Transmitters offer a distinct sensation for operators, providing immediate video feeds directly to your viewing device. Performance is generally impacted by factors such as antenna type, power , and surrounding interference . Range can differ significantly; expect lengths of hundreds of meters under clear conditions, but this can be shortened by obstacles and radio congestion . Troubleshooting common issues like restricted span might necessitate checking signal fittings, output configurations , and assessing for causes of interruption .

Standard VTX vs. New : Exploring the Variations for FPV
For years , conventional systems have been the mainstay in first-person view racing . Nevertheless , digital systems are rapidly gaining traction . Analog VTX rely a wireless transmission that is vulnerable to static and restricted in picture quality . Modern video transmitters , on , employ coded transmissions that are more resistant to interference and provide enhanced picture quality , though they often necessitate more power and may create a small lag.
